AsyncReaderWriterResourceLock<TMoniker,TResource> 类
定义
重要
一些信息与预发行产品相关,相应产品在发行之前可能会进行重大修改。 对于此处提供的信息,Microsoft 不作任何明示或暗示的担保。
非阻塞锁允许并发访问、独占访问或可升级为独占访问的并发访问,特别允许必须为并发或独占访问准备的资源。
generic <typename TMoniker, typename TResource>
where TResource : classpublic ref class AsyncReaderWriterResourceLock abstract : Microsoft::VisualStudio::Threading::AsyncReaderWriterLock
public abstract class AsyncReaderWriterResourceLock<TMoniker,TResource> : Microsoft.VisualStudio.Threading.AsyncReaderWriterLock where TResource : class
type AsyncReaderWriterResourceLock<'Moniker, 'Resource (requires 'Resource : null)> = class
inherit AsyncReaderWriterLock
Public MustInherit Class AsyncReaderWriterResourceLock(Of TMoniker, TResource)
Inherits AsyncReaderWriterLock
类型参数
- TMoniker
标识资源的名字对象的类型。
- TResource
此锁为访问而颁发的资源类型。
- 继承
构造函数
属性
方法
显式接口实现
IHangReportContributor.GetHangReport() |
提供挂起报告数据。 (继承自 AsyncReaderWriterLock) |
适用于
线程安全性
此类型对所有成员都是线程安全的。